There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Washington is 15.9% cheaper than Posen. With a cost index of 82 vs 95,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Washington to Posen should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Posen is $1,478/month compared to $1,087/month in Washington — a 36% difference. Interestingly, home values tell a different story: while Washington has cheaper rent, Posen actually has lower median home values ($172,800 vs $216,700).

Median household income in Posen is $71,994 compared to $91,360 in Washington (-21.2%). Washington off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power. Looking at affordability, residents of Posen spend roughly 24.6% of their income on rent, more than the 14.3% in Washington.

Climate-wise, both cities share similar average temperatures (52.1°F vs 52.7°F). Washington receives more rainfall at 37.6" per year compared to 34.4" in Posen.
